> tshark --export-objects dicom is behaving differently than exporting
> Dicom objects in Wireshark.
>
> Is the "-2" option assumed to be set, observed if set or not used at all
> for exporting objects with tshark?
>

Having implemented Export Objects on a different custom TFTP-like protocol,
I experienced the same thing.

With tshark, -2 is observed if set, and that can result in different
behavior. Generally more accurate information is obtained with two passes,
which is equivalent to Wireshark behavior.

There are certain protocols where single pass analysis just isn't
sufficient to determine all the data, and dissectors where some state
object is set, like packet-dcm.c, are a common case.
